Analysis of dextromethorphan concentrations in autopsy samples from two cases of self-poisoning
Tadashi Nishio1, Yoko Toukairin1, Tomoaki Hoshi1
1Department of Legal Medicine, Teikyo University School of Medicine, 2-11-1, Kaga, Itabashi-ku, Tokyo 173-8605, Japan.
Abstract:
Dextromethorphan has antitussive effects and therefore is mainly used in over-the-counter cold remedies. However, abuse of this addictive substance as a 'recreational drug' has become problematic. We recently experienced two autopsy cases in which dextromethorphan intoxication likely contributed significantly to the cause of death. In one of these cases, the femoral vein blood concentration of dextromethorphan was in the lethal range (17.7 µg/mL), and death was considered to be solely due to poisoning with this drug. In the other case, the direct cause of death was hanging, but the dextromethorphan concentration was in the intoxication range (3.9 µg/mL), and through the associated abnormal behavior, may have contributed to the cause of death. In addition, multiple liquid and tissue samples from the autopsies of these two subjects were used to examine the distribution of dextromethorphan in the body by liquid chromatography-mass spectrometry.
